摘要
[Objective]To extract essential oil from the leaves of thyme( Thymus Vulgaris). [Methods]Microwave-assisted hydrodistillation was used as an effective method in extraction of thyme essential oil. [Results]Extraction conditions were optimized to increase the yield of essential oil. The essential oil composition of thyme leaves were investigated by GC-MS and 52 volatile compounds were identified,representing96. 13% of as-obtained essential oil. Carvacrol,thymol,borneol,2-methoxy-3-( 2-propenyl)-phenol and spathulenol were found to be the major components,respectively. [Conclusions]The essential oil obtained was mainly composed of active monoterpene phenols,monoterpene hydrocarbon and sesquiterpenes. MAHD is a simple,rapid,energy-saving and inexpensive extraction method that deserves to be considered as an alternative technique in extraction of volatile compounds from other plants.
